Hiện nay, lập trình VBA được sử dụng và cài đặt phổ biến trong các chương trình của máy tính. Dựa trên những ưu điểm và tính năng nổi bật của nó. Ngoài ra, VBA còn đem lại nhiều tiện dụng cho lĩnh vực tài chính. Theo đó, nó có thể thực hiện các thao tác hỗ trợ trong quản lý, đánh giá hay tối ưu cho các thao tác khác.
Mục lục bài viết
1. Lập trình VBA là gì?
Lập trình VBA là viết tắt của cụm Visual Basic for Application.
1.1. Khái niệm:
Lập trình VBA là một phần của phần mềm kế thừa của Microsoft. Nó không tồn tại dươi dạng một chương trình độc lập mà được tích hợp trong các ứng dụng. VBA được sử dụng như một ngôn ngữ lập trình.
VBA là một phần của phần mềm kế thừa của Microsoft, Visual Basic. Nó là một bộ phận thực hiện chức năng lập trình mà không phải một ứng dụng riêng lẻ. VBA được tích hợp sẵn trong phần mềm Microsoft. Và được xem như một tiện ích khi người dùng sử dụng Microsoft. VBA được xây dựng để giúp viết chương trình cho hệ điều hành Windows. Với các tích hợp được thực hiện cho các công cụ khác nhau. Đều hướng đến các tối ưu cho người dùng. Với các lập trình, nó thay thế con người giải quyết một số công việc. Nhờ đó mà tính chính xác, nhanh chóng và hiệu quả đạt mức tối đa.
Với mục đích của con người khi sử dụng các ứng dụng công nghệ. Đó là mang đến trải nghiệm, hay phục vụ các nhu cầu công việc. VBA đáp ứng tất cả các đòi hỏi đặt ra. Nó giúp tối ưu một số công việc thay con người trong thống kê hay phân tích,… Những thứ làm mất nhiều thời gian của con người được tinh giản. Nhờ đó mà hiệu suất công việc cao hơn, tiết kiệm thời gian và chi phí ở mức tối đa. Lập trình VBA đáp ứng nhu cầu của tất cả người dùng. Nó phổ thông và không mất thêm phí tải hay đăng kí ứng dụng.
1.2. Chức năng VBA:
VBA chạy như một ngôn ngữ lập trình bên trong các ứng dụng Microsoft.
Chức năng lập trình được hiểu là việc chuyển đổi các ngôn ngữ của con người sang ngôn ngữ để máy tính có thể hiểu được. Đây là một bước vô cùng quan trọng khi thực hiện các thao tác với Microsoft. Và chính là nội dung công việc được thực hiện bởi VBA. Để thực hiện các nội dung công việc khác nhau mà Microsoft cung cấp. Con người và máy tính cần có được cách hiểu chung. Do đó, lập trình VBA chính là công cụ lập trình phục vụ cho con người.
Microsoft là một phần mềm với rất nhiều ứng dụng phổ thông và quan trong. VBA chạy như một ngôn ngữ lập trình bên trong các ứng dụng Microsoft Office. Như Access, Excel , PowerPoint, Publisher, Word và Visio. Nó được tích hợp sẵn mà người dùng không phải thực hiện các thao tác cài đặt. Để giải quyết một số đầu mục công việc, VBA được lập trình phù hợp với các nội dung trong nhiều lĩnh vực. Như việc thống kê, kế toán, thực hiện tính toán trong excel, tài chính,..
VBA không phải là một chương trình độc lập. Nó là một phần và đóng góp trong lập trình. VBA cho phép người dùng tùy chỉnh ngoài những gì thường có với các ứng dụng chủ MS Office. Bằng cách thao tác các tính năng giao diện đồ họa người dùng (GUI). Như thanh công cụ và menu, hộp thoại và biểu mẫu.
VBA cung cấp các thao tác và hoạt động đa dạng.
VBA đáp ứng đòi hỏi của người dùng khi sử dụng Word, Excel và nhiều ứng dụng khác. Do đó, các thao tác nó có thể thực hiên vô cùng đa dang. Bạn có thể sử dụng VBA để thực hiện nhiều thao tác và hoạt động. Kể đến như:
– Tạo các hàm do người dùng định nghĩa (UDF).
– Truy cập các giao diện lập trình ứng dụng (API) của Windows.
– Tự động hóa các quá trình và tính toán cụ thể của máy tính. Đây là một tiện ích lớn nhất được thực hiện bởi ứng dụng công nghệ. Thay vì thực hiện các hàm tính toán hay các lệnh được thực hiện riêng lẻ. VBA cho phép người dùng thiết lập quá trình tự động hóa. Trong hoạt động của mình, nó thực hiện theo những bước con người đã lập trình. Do đó mà tối ưu hóa trong việc sử dụng ở mức cao.
VBA được lập trình đi kèm với Microsoft.
VBA là một công cụ lập trình theo sự kiện (event-driven tool). Có nghĩa là bạn có thể sử dụng nó để báo cho máy tính khởi tạo một hành động hoặc chuỗi hành động. Để thực hiện việc này, bạn xây dựng các macro tùy chỉnh ngắn gọn cho các vĩ lệnh bằng cách nhập các lệnh vào một mô-đun chỉnh sửa.
Một macro về cơ bản là một chuỗi các kí tự có kết quả đầu vào trong một chuỗi kí tự khác (đầu ra) để thực hiện các tác vụ máy tính cụ thể. Bạn không cần phải mua phần mềm VBA vì VBA là phiên bản của Visual Basic đi kèm với Microsoft Office 2010.
VBA có rất nhiều ứng dụng trong các lĩnh vực khác nhau. Có thể hiểu rằng, ngày nay con người dùng máy tính trong quản lý nhiều hoạt động hay số liệu. Khi đó con người sử dụng đến các công cụ được cung cấp bởi Microsoft. Khí đó, VBA cũng đang cung cấp các tiện ích nhất định đến họ. Mọi người khi sử dụng đều thấy được các tiện ích của Microsoft. Tuy nhiên, ít người biết đến các công dụng riêng lẻ của từng phần. Trong đó VBA đóng vai trò như một ngôn ngữ lập trình. Phổ biến nhất có thể thấy được vai trò không thể thiếu của VBA trong lĩnh vực tài chính.
2. Ứng dụng của VBA trong lĩnh vực tài chính:
Lĩnh vực tài chính cần thiết phải sử dụng các phần mềm Microsoft. Do đó mà VBA cũng đóng góp vô cùng quan trọng. Ngày nay, các ứng dụng này thay thế người kế toán trong kiểm kê, tính toán, và cả phân tích đánh giá. Con người là trung tâm khi thực hiện các hàm hay các lệnh tính toán. Đó là bước chuyển đổi sang ngôn ngữ để máy tính có thể hiểu và thực hiện. Và để thực hiện hoạt động này, con người đang sử dụng lập trình VBA đã được tích hợp sẵn.
VBA được sử dụng rộng rãi trong tài chính.
Về cốt lõi, tài chính là về việc thao túng lượng dữ liệu khổng lồ. Quá trình hoạt động đều thao tác trên máy tính. Do đó, VBA là đặc hữu của ngành dịch vụ tài chính. Khi sử dụng các ứng dụng Microsoft, VBA có khả năng chạy trong các ứng dụng mà nhiều người không biết đến. Đó là tính chất tích hợp sẵn, mặc định.
VBA là trực quan người dùng, những người có ít hoặc không có kiến thức lập trình máy tính có thể dễ dàng học nó. Tuy nhiên với một số công việc trong lĩnh vực này đòi hỏi có kiến thức trước về VBA. Bởi khi được trang bị kiến thức, người dùng mới có khả năng nắm bắt hết các tính năng. Từ đó mà việc sử dụng và khai thác các công dụng hiệu quả và triệt để hơn.
Để hoạt động hiệu quả trong sự nghiệp tài chính, các xu hướng công nghệ mới nhất, đem đến nhiều tính năng nhất cần được sử dụng. Do đó mà khi tham gia lĩnh vực này, VBA đem đến nhiều tiện ích. Ngày nay, khi các ứng dụng công nghệ khác được xác lập. Tuy nhiên, tính chất toàn diện, tiến bộ và phổ biến của VBA vẫn mang đến lựa chọn hàng đầu trong lĩnh vực tài chính.
Những cách các chuyên gia tài chính sử dụng VBA.
Nó được các chuyên gia tài chính sử dụng vì các mục đích khác nhau. Tùy thuộc vào nhu cầu thực tế trong giải quyết công việc.
– Macro cho phép xử lý hệ thống dữ liệu khổng lồ trong lĩnh vực tài chính. Thông qua các hoạt động phân tích hay điều chỉnh các dữ liệu một cách nhanh chóng và chuẩn xác. Khoảng thời gian đưa ra kết quả chỉ được tính bằng giây hoặc bằng phút. Như vậy, nó đưa đến hiệu quả cho công việc của các chủ thể khác nhau. Như các chuyên gia tài chính, từ kế toán viên, nhân viên ngân hàng thương mại, ngân hàng đầu tư, nhà phân tích nghiên cứu, nhân viên bán hàng, nhà giao dịch, nhà quản lí danh mục đầu tư, thư kí hoặc quản trị viên,…
– Sử dụng VBA trong Excel để tạo và duy trì các mô hình giao dịch. Excel có thể lưu trữ và xử lý lượng dữ liệu khổng lồ. Do đó, việc duy trì các mô hình giao dịch là lợi thế. VBA giúp định giá và quản lí rủi ro phức tạp. Dự báo doanh thu và lợi nhuận. Hay tạo các tỉ lệ tài chính.
– Với VBA, bạn có thể tạo các trình quản lí danh mục đầu tư và kịch bản đầu tư. Với các tính chất mang đến trong quản lý, VBA được sử dụng như một công cụ. Nó có thể sắp xếp các thư mục theo tiện ích phù hợp với đòi hỏi của người dùng.
– Sử dụng VBA để tạo danh sách dữ liệu một các đa dạng. Phục vụ cho việc lưu trữ các thông tin trên các khía cạnh khác nhau của hoạt động tài chính. Như tên của khách hàng hoặc bất kì nội dung nào khác. Hay tạo hóa đơn, biểu mẫu và biểu đồ. Phân tích dữ liệu khoa học. Quản lí trình bày dữ liệu cho ngân sách và dự báo.
Tổng kết các phân tích.
Như vậy, với các ứng dụng của lập trình VBA, nó có thể hỗ trợ con người trong nhiều hoạt động. Đặc biệt, đây là một ứng dụng tiến bộ đối với hoạt động văn phòng, quản lý nguồn dữ liệu khổng lồ. Với các tích hợp trong phần mềm máy tính, VBA cho phép người dùng sử dụng nó cho nhiều mục đích khác nhau. Đặc biệt khi cần sự hỗ trợ của công nghệ trong hoạt động tài chính, VBA chính là đòi hỏi cần thiết đối với các hoạt động thống kê, quản lý hay phân tích dữ liệu.